Latvia - Export of Whole Pepper of the Genus Piper

Since 2014, Latvia Export of Whole Pepper of the Genus Piper grew 5.2% year on year. With $2,544,476.03 in 2019, the country was ranked number 30 among other countries in Export of Whole Pepper of the Genus Piper. Latvia is overtaken by Israel, which was number 29 at $2,718,825.05 and is followed by Uganda with $2,450,092.57. Viet Nam lead the ranking with $1,151,235,129.16 in 2019, a growth of 4.3% compared to 2018. Brazil, Indonesia and Sri Lanka resp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sierra Leone witnessed the best average annual growth at +971.7% per year, while El Salvador recorded the worst performance at -70.1% per year.
